Output e758ffe43e36812ef173163751ef0d808ec834293104ebf9a988bf7b801c82d0:22

value
361828919
script pubkey
OP_0 OP_PUSHBYTES_20 22b624e4166fb13b4eebf97eefcb36b13a98c330
address
bc1qy2mzfeqkd7cnknhtl9lwljekkyaf3sesqh77t7
transaction
e758ffe43e36812ef173163751ef0d808ec834293104ebf9a988bf7b801c82d0
spent
true